Edmond Fallot Dijon Mustard with Balsamic Vinegar and Honey, Fine, 190 ml Bottle

High quality product typical of Beaune (Burgundy, France) The traditional French mustards are produced by a popular family business since 1840, considered one of the oldest in all of France Ideal ingredients for the preparation of a variety of typical dishes of French cuisine A very interesting proposal for fans of gourmet gastronomy Nutritional information for 100 g: Fats 12 g, Of which saturated 0.9 g, Carbohydrates 3 g Of which sugars 2.5 g, Proteins 7.5 g, Salt 6.5 g Energy value: 681 kJ / 164 kcal
